Gday, I have a warp in my front disc - has been there for some time but it seems to be getting worse so figured I should replace it. Do I replace both, are any brands better than the other, is it worth looking second hend etc?

Any advice would be appreciated

Discs can be straightened. not 100% success rate but can be done. I have had one done on the 10r race bike and it is fine. I think Wattie has had the same done with no issues

Sorry for the late response. Turned out it wasn't warped rotors/discs at all but needed to hit the pads and rotors with some paper!! Graeme Morris pointed this out to me and it seems to have fixed the problem.
